Applications of Recycled Compounds



Various industries have embraced the use of recycled composites due to their adaptability and performance-enhancing residential properties. One of the vital applications of recycled compounds remains in the automotive sector, where they are used to make lightweight elements such as bumpers, interior panels, and under-the-hood components. These compounds help in reducing the overall weight of cars, improving gas efficiency and decreasing carbon discharges.


In the building and construction field, recycled composites are increasingly being utilized to create weather-resistant and resilient structure products. These products offer high strength-to-weight proportions, making them suitable for applications such as roof covering, cladding, and decking. Additionally, the usage of recycled compounds in infrastructure projects, such as tunnels and bridges, has actually acquired grip due to their durability and resistance to deterioration.


In addition, visit the website the aerospace market counts on recycled compounds to produce airplane components that need high strength and tightness. These compounds play a crucial function in enhancing the performance and gas effectiveness of airplane while decreasing maintenance costs.
